Research Interests
I am currently pursuing my M.S. in Geology here at the University of South Carolina.  My thesis entitled, Landform Evolution of the Blue Ridge Escarpment in the Columbus Promontory: A Surface and Subsurface Study, is an investigation into the geomorphic and tectonic evolution of the enigmatic Blue Ridge Escarpment.  Follow this link to read the abstract from my  thesis proposal.

Update:  My thesis has now shifted slightly South to the SC-GA boarder and is primarily an investigation of the origin of the Blue Ridge Escarpment using the SEISDATA seismic reflection dataset and topographic analysis of the region using ArcGIS and ArcView.
